Juniper WLC Series is ranked 21st in Wireless LAN with 10 reviews while Mojo Networks is ranked 20th in Wireless LAN with 16 reviews. Juniper WLC Series is rated 8.4, while Mojo Networks is rated 8.2. The top reviewer of Juniper WLC Series writes "A high-performance device designed for indoor wireless deployment, but it should create configuration documentation".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Mojo Networks writes "The product is easy to deploy since it can be done seamlessly with zero testing ". Juniper WLC Series is most compared with Cisco Wireless, Aruba Wireless, Ruckus Wireless, Mist AI and Cloud and Cisco Meraki Wireless LAN, whereas Mojo Networks is most compared with Mist AI and Cloud, Aruba Wireless, Cisco Meraki Wireless LAN and Cisco Wireless.
